Philip2b: The feature of a burnt up cap. ship after destuction was not in the3doversion. Why?

Stephen3DO: the queue is Mike, Erin, LKoski: and Asum: - be prepared

Gregor7284 Hi all
OSI: There were several issues including memory and time. The big issue was time....
OSI: We are working on it for Wing 4. OSI: GA

Stephen3DO: ok LKoski: - your question

LKoski: I have not bought WCIII but have seen and played it on my friends computer, exactly what changes were
LKoski: made for the3DOversion?

OSI: recompressed movies, faster load times, Higher color of the movies (64K colors instead....
OSI: 256), The audio is 16 bit stereo and it is in dolby surround, because we were able to ....
OSI: use the larger 74 minute CD capacity of the 3do format we could add footage that was not....
OSI: included in the PC version....
OSI: GA
